Missoula is a town very bicycle friendly, you can see people cycling around all the town, and it is the town of Adventure Cycling Association, http://www.adventurecycling.org/
I have to say that, until now, most of the roads they suggest for cyclist are shoulders along busy or less busy Highways, so... Keep in mind, is good to have a small mirror to watch your back and be ready to pull over. But one step at a time, I'm sure they will manage to convince the different States, to build bicycle paths like the one going from Lolo (south of Missoula) to Darby. That was a wonderful ride on proper bicycle path.
